About Spoken Word Power
Spoken Word Power is one of Eastside’s flagship creative learning programmes, empowering young people to find their voice through poetry, performance and storytelling. Students have the opportunity to write their own original spoken word poetry and form it on a West End stage! The bulk of activity in this programme will take place January – March 2027, with an artist training taking place in November.
About Eastside
Eastside is a creative education charity that empowers children and young people through the arts. We believe every young person deserves the opportunity to express themselves creatively and are committed to increasing access to high-quality arts experiences for underserved communities.
